On May 13 2005 11:22 X)Benny wrote:
nice read.

I don't understand how it is possible to make so much money from poker. The money you make, some people must be losing it. Even if you consider that a lot of little loses combine to a few big profits, how can there be so many people losing so much money alltogether???


Rakes. The "house" steals copious amounts of money in the process. People who lose all their money, re-deposits.

Nice read. Excellent advice about approaching a losing hand from the standpoint that you (the player) still outplayed them.

And about a computer program playing, I think it would be much easier than people think. It wouldn't take a supercomputer to play by-the-book limit (ie. making it 4 to go everytime with top 15 hands pre-flop and raising with top pair etc.), which is really an easy grind-it-out way to make money, not very exciting unless you're playing 4-8 tables at once, but profitable nonetheless. In fact, when I play limit I feel very much like a robot with my strategy (ultra-tight) except for the occasional blind steal. NL a whole different story, and it would be much harder to make a succesful program.

On May 13 2005 11:24 BG1 wrote:
Are there any disadvantages of playing for play money as a beginner (other than not being to win real money ofcourse) ?
I got my money by winning freerolls on pokerstars. When the tourneys start its crazy. Alot of people will call you all in with draws, but as long as you play tight the math will turn in your favor sooner or later. Then after about the first hour it gets more normal. It took me a good 8 months at least of playing before I got real money from freerolls however. I made top 9 five or six times, but never got into the money during the real tourneys after that. As long as your looking too play poker as a hobby I think Freerolls are a realistic way of geting some cash.
